What companies run services between Woolwich, England and Folkestone, England?

You can take a train from Woolwich Arsenal DLR Station to Folkestone Central via Stratford International DLR Station and Stratford International in around 1h 50m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Ha Ha Road / Grand Depot Road to Bouverie Road West via Lewisham Station in around 3h 55m.
